A large piece of volcanic rock said to be the solidified remains of Yimugi, a h2o dragon. Even though the legends behind just how he got himself turned to stone in that position change, it has not diminshed his impact, as being the encompassing suburb is termed Yongdam by extension: practically "Dragon's Head Rock". Nearly 100 m to the east you can find the lesser known, but likely prettier Yongyeon Pond, a picturesque canyon straddling a pleasantly turquoise pond which has a pavilion perched overhead.|The look in the hotel was inspired by Jeju Island?�s legendary Jusangjeolli Cliff. Manjanggul Cave is usually a well known lava tube as well as a UNESCO-outlined environment normal heritage website. There are a lot of lava caves all over the environment, however it is said that it's hard to come across a spot like Manjanggul Cave which includes effectively-preserved condition and topography Despite the fact that it is countless A large number of decades previous. The inside, which looks like an underground palace, incorporates a magnificent and profound atmosphere, Specially stone turtles like elaborate sculptures, which are common with tourists given that they appear to be Jeju Island.|??Jeju tangerines: These sweet and juicy tangerines are grown to the island and are available on the marketplaces during their peak period from November to February.|So three.five days in Jeju, and 6.5 times in Seoul. If you can deal with to remain with a Friday night, they've a substantial artisan current market every Saturday morning, Which explains why I remain listed here When I used a weekend in Jeju Island. |Foods from Jeju mainly produced with saltwater fish, veggies, and seaweed, and are generally seasoned with soybean paste. Salt drinking water fish is accustomed to make soups and gruels, and pork and rooster are accustomed to make pyeonyuk (sliced boiled meat). The quantity of dishes established over a desk is modest and several seasonings are made use of. And frequently, compact quantities of substances are needed to make dishes indigenous to Jeju.|This may be a thing I might check with at the information booth in Incheon Airport in advance of catching your flight, mainly because for the incredibly minimum they could let you know the name of such a company in Korean, to point out for the airport if you arrive in Jeju.|It?�s difficult to say which season you'll want to stop by Bijarim Forest as it showcases distinct charms according to the time of year!|I am so sorry-- I have just set the link! Critically, though, this area is beautiful|At the best of Suwolbong Peak, There exists Suwoljeong Pavilion, a hexagonal pavilion where a rain ritual was held, and an alpine weather conditions table stands tall close to Suwoljeong Pavilion. It is a weather conditions station in the westernmost Component of Korea's southwest coast, the place almost all weather conditions observations are created. Within the fifth ground, There's an observatory that may be open to the general public. The sunset slipping to Chagwido Island whilst sitting down on Suwoljeong Pavilion is one of the most lovely sunset in Jeju Island.|nine.
